Lionel Messi's move to Major League Soccer (MLS) marked a pivotal moment not just for the player but for the league itself. His debut was more than a game; it was a cultural event that drew attention from across the globe. This article delves into three key aspects of Messi's MLS debut: the anticipation and build-up, the performance on the pitch, and the broader implications for MLS.

The Anticipation and Build-Up
Months before Messi's first game, speculation and excitement reached fever pitch. Social media was abuzz with predictions, ticket prices soared, and merchandise sales skyrocketed. The anticipation was not just about seeing one of football's greatest players in action but also about what his presence meant for the growth of soccer in North America.

Performance on the Pitch
Messi did not disappoint. In his debut match, he showcased why he is considered among the best, with moments of brilliance that left fans and critics alike in awe. His ability to read the game, combined with his technical skills, was on full display. Statistics from the match highlighted his influence: a high pass accuracy rate, key passes leading to goals, and an overall commanding presence that lifted his team.

Broader Implications for MLS
Messi's arrival has already had a tangible impact on MLS. Attendance records are being broken, international viewership has spiked, and there's a renewed interest in the league from top-tier players considering a move. This moment could be seen as a turning point for MLS in its quest to be recognized among the world's elite football leagues.
